Object Description

A bronze coiled armlet formed from a continuous rod in eighteen passes, flat on the inside, very slightly rounded on the outside; with tapering terminals.

Late Bronze Age Europe: Circa 800-500 B.C.

Cf. MacGregor, A. Antiquities from Europe and the Near East in the Collection of Lord McAlpine of West Green, Oxford, 1987, item 13.17, 16.38, 16.39, 16.40.

Object Condition

Very fine condition with attractive olive-green patination throughout.
